Did you know that consistent rent payments could improve your chances of securing a home loan? Traditionally, mortgage lenders focused solely on credit scores and income when evaluating loan applications. However, recent changes in the lending landscape have introduced alternative methods for assessing borrowers’ creditworthiness, including the consideration of rental payment history.
Here’s how on-time rent payments can positively impact your ability to qualify for a home loan:
1. Expanded Credit Evaluation
Lenders now recognize the importance of rental payment history as a reflection of financial responsibility. Timely rent payments demonstrate your ability to manage monthly obligations, even if you don’t have an extensive credit history or high income.
2. Building Credit Without a Credit Card
For individuals with limited credit history or those who prefer not to use credit cards, consistent rent payments serve as a valuable alternative for building positive credit. By reporting rental payments to credit bureaus, you can establish a credit profile and strengthen your overall creditworthiness.
3. Access to Competitive Mortgage Rates
With a history of on-time rent payments, you may qualify for more favorable mortgage terms, including lower interest rates and reduced fees. Lenders view responsible rental behavior as an indicator of future mortgage repayment reliability, potentially leading to cost savings over the life of your loan.
4. Alternative Path to Homeownership
For individuals who have experienced setbacks such as foreclosure or bankruptcy, demonstrating consistent rental payment history can help rebuild trust with lenders and pave the way to homeownership. By showcasing financial stability through rent payments, you can overcome past challenges and achieve your dream of owning a home.
